You chose a sealed speaker so your output is going to be a little reduced but they are very accurate speakers so I'm pretty confused why you're not using a subwoofer and complaining about no bass; plus these are only rated down to 50Hz so messing with the EQ below that isn't going to change the output much.

You'd get a little better performance out of a normal CT380-IDC and a sealed cavity of 1.5-2.0 cu.ft. but you should still be using a subwoofer.

Plus, you're feeding these with a mult-zone amp rated for about 35W @ 6 Ohms if not in two-channel mode? I'm not a C4 dealer, but your numbers do not match the spec sheet I Googled. [Link: dealer.control4.com] Try using Marantz with an output closer to the 120W these speakers are rated to handle; or 150W for the non-CP.
